Pulses held steady in thin trade

NEW DELHI, Sept 24:  Quiet conditions prevailed at the wholesale pulses market today as prices generally moved in a limited range in scattered deals and pegged around at overnight levels.
Traders said adequate stocks position against scattered demand kept unaltered.
Following are today’s pulses rates (in Rs per quintal):
Urad Rs 7,600-9,200, Urad Chilka (local) Rs 8,100-8,200, Urad best Rs 8,200-8,700, Dhoya Rs 8,600-8,900, Moong Rs 5,100-5,800, Dal Moong Chilka local Rs 5,600-6,000, Moong Dhoya local Rs 6,200-6,700 and best quality Rs 6,700-6,900.
Masoor small Rs 5,700-5,900, bold Rs 5,750-5,950, Dal Masoor local Rs 6,150-6,650, best quality Rs 6,250-6,750, Malka local Rs 6,500-7,000, best Rs 6,600-7,100, Moth Rs 4,200-4,500, Arhar Rs 7,300, Dal Arhar Dara Rs 9,300-11,100.
Gram Rs 9,700-9,900, Gram dal (local) Rs 9,900-10,100, best quality Rs 10,200-10,300, Besan (35 kg), Shakti Bhog Rs 4,100, Rajdhani Rs 4,100, Rajma Chitra Rs 6,000-6,850, Kabuli Gram small Rs 9,400-10,000, Dabra Rs 2,700-2,800, Imported Rs 4,700-5,100, Lobia Rs 5,400-5,600, Peas white Rs 2,900-2,925 and green Rs 3,100-3,200.
